Pair of Monumental Carved Stone Garden Fruit Basket from Famed Vouziers Mansion
Located in St. Louis, MO
Pair of unique monumental hand-carved stone garden fruit basket from famed Vouziers Mansion Florissant, Missouri. The French Country Chateau Vouziers was built in 1926 on a 250 acre estate for Magnet Joseph Desloge, part of the oldest French families in the USA. These Baskets were commissioned for the residence and imported from France. Each basket is unique and has it's own base. Stone has patina, appear to have been cleaned. Minor loss, see photos. Additional documentation is available. Limestone bases are 23.5" H x 27.5" W. Baskets are (need to measure).  These were purchase from the estate of Joseph Desloge's daughter, Anne Desloge Werner Bates, and confirmed by her son and daughter that they were moved upon the sale of Vouziers in the 1970s to Anne's residence that was part of the Vouziers 250 acre estate.
